WebIn Spanish, verbs are conjugated to show mood, tense, person, and number. Most verb conjugations follow a regular pattern. Verbs that do not follow the patterns are irregular and you must memorize them. Even these irregular verbs are not irregular in all tenses. Verbs in Spanish are easily identified because they end in either ar, er, or ir.

WebRemember, the only difference between the conjugation of “er” and “ir” verbs is the “nosotros” form which is either “emos” for “er” verbs, or “imos” for “ir” verbs.
